A/C Fitting

This problem is actually on my '99 Boxster, but it also applies to any late model 911 with A/C. I had to remove the A/C return line (running under the car) and now the rear fitting leaks when I try to pull a vacuum. I replaced the o-ring, but it still leaks.

This is one of those single bolt aluminum fittings with an o-ring. Do I need a fatter o-ring or is the female end of the connector damaged slightly? I figure you 911 guys have run into this before. My '70 911 has the standard dealer installed unit without any of these issues.

Is there any other way to stop the leak?
